TRX energy rental refers to the practice of renting energy from other users on the Tron network. Instead of freezing your TRX tokens to generate energy, you can rent energy from users who have surplus energy available. Renting energy gives you the flexibility to access the energy required for your transactions, smart contracts, and dApp interactions without tying up your funds in a long-term freeze.
Energy rental is a great solution for those who need energy on-demand but don’t want to lock up significant amounts of TRX. This on-demand approach allows you to pay for only the energy you need, helping you optimize your costs and make the most of your resources.

To understand how TRX energy rental works, let’s break down the process step by step:
Before you can rent energy, you need to freeze TRX tokens to generate energy. Freezing TRX converts your tokens into energy, which is then used for transactions and smart contract executions. While this energy is typically used for your own transactions, you also have the option to lease surplus energy to others, creating a rental market.
If you don’t want to freeze TRX tokens for energy or need additional energy beyond what you’ve frozen, you can rent energy from other users who have surplus energy available. Renting energy is facilitated through energy leasing platforms, where users can list their available energy for rent and specify the rental fee.
Energy rental transactions are typically short-term, allowing users to access energy on-demand based on their needs. By renting energy, you only pay for what you use, rather than committing to freezing large amounts of TRX that may not be needed in the long term.
If you have frozen TRX and have excess energy, you can lease it to others in exchange for a rental fee. Leasing energy allows you to monetize your TRX holdings without having to sell them. Users who need energy can rent it from you, and you can earn a passive income from your energy reserves.
The rental process is typically facilitated by decentralized platforms where users can find and rent available energy at competitive rates. The transaction is completed quickly and efficiently, allowing users to access energy without delay.
Once you’ve rented energy, you can use it just as if you had frozen your own TRX. The rented energy is used for executing transactions, running smart contracts, or interacting with dApps. Whether you’re performing a one-off transaction or managing a high-volume operation, renting energy allows you to access the resources you need to complete your blockchain activities.
